2011-11-09 38 views

回答

3

您需要将加载的jpg的平滑设置为true。

喜欢的东西:

_urlRequest=new URLRequest("urltoimage"); 
_loader=new Loader; 
_loader.load(_urlRequest); 
_loader.addEventListener(IOErrorEvent.IO_ERROR, function(e:IOErrorEvent):void{ trace("ERROR: "+e) }); 
_loader.contentLoaderInfo.addEventListener(Event.COMPLETE, ImageLoaded, false, 0, true); 



function ImageLoaded(e:Event):void { 

    _loader.contentLoaderInfo.removeEventListener(Event.COMPLETE, ImageLoaded); 

    Bitmap(_loader.content).smoothing = true; 

    addChild(_loader); 

} 
+0

就这样做了。我想知道为什么这不在手册的某个地方? –

+1

它是:http://help.adobe.com/en_US/FlashPlatform/reference/actionscript/3/flash/display/Bitmap.html?#smoothing – Cadin